GV3P80 is a 3‑pole thermal‑magnetic motor circuit breaker from Schneider Electric TeSys GV3 series. It has an adjustment current range of 70–80A, suitable for 45kW (400V) / 55kW (690V) three‑phase motors. It integrates triple protection (surcharge, short‑circuit, rupture de phase) and isolation function, serving as a core protection component in industrial motor circuits.
- Model Explanation
GV3: TeSys GV3 motor circuit breaker series (frame size 3)
P.: Thermal‑magnetic release (triple protection: surcharge + short‑circuit + rupture de phase)
80: Rated current 80A, adjustable range 70–80A (continuously adjustable)

- Fonctions principales & Avantages
- Triple Protection
Thermal trip: Overload inverse‑time protection (simulates motor heating characteristics)
Magnetic trip: Short‑circuit instantaneous protection (fixed 14×In)
Protection contre les pannes de phase: Automatic trip under three‑phase unbalance (IEC 60947‑4‑1)
- EverLink Terminal Technology
Maintenance‑free, anti‑loosening, oxidation‑resistant, suitable for large‑section cables, reduces wiring failure risks.
- Conception de sécurité
Knob operation, lockable in OFF position (jusqu'à 3 padlocks)
Clear current scale for precise adjustment
Complies with IEC isolation standards, usable as motor circuit isolator
- Wide Environmental Adaptability
Operating altitude: ≤3000m (no derating required)
Vibration resistance: 10–150Hz, 0.5mm amplitude
Shock resistance: 5Gn (11MS); 30Gn (1MS)

- Applications
Direct starting / star‑delta starting circuits for three‑phase asynchronous motors
Main circuit protection for fans, pompes, compresseurs, convoyeurs, machine tools
Industrial automation lines, construction equipment motor control
Motor circuits requiring isolation and safety interlock (par ex., emergency stop loops)
Motors with frequent starting/stopping and fluctuating loads

Conseils de sélection
- Select adjustment range at 1.1–1.25 × motor rated current
- Confirm breaking capacity meets system short‑circuit current requirements
- For isolation function, prefer models with certified isolation
- For limited wiring space, choose EverLink terminal models to reduce faults

- Règles de dénomination des modèles
| Letter/Number | Signification |
| GV | TeSys GV series motor circuit breaker |
| 1/2/3/4/5/6 | Frame size (1 = smallest, 6 = largest) |
| P. | Thermal‑magnetic trip (surcharge + short‑circuit + rupture de phase) |
| L | Magnetic trip (short‑circuit only) |
| ME | Economy thermal‑magnetic trip (3‑step, cost‑optimized) |
| LE | Magnetic trip with electronic functions |
| Number | Current rating (par ex., 80 = 70–80A) |
- Quick Selection Guide
- Select adjustment range at 1.1–1.25 × motor rated current
- For full protection (surcharge + short‑circuit + rupture de phase): choose P series
- If thermal protection exists (par ex., VFD): choose L series (short‑circuit only)
- Cost‑sensitive, simple adjustment: choose ME series (3‑step)
- Petits moteurs (≤15kW): GV2; medium (15–45kW): GV3; large (≥55kW): GV4–GV6
